Oil Filled Electric Radiators

Electric oil filled radiators appear similar to panel heaters, but differ in a few crucial areas. They don't have grilles or vents and they use a thermal oil to conduct heat.

A coil inside the heater heats the oil, and then transfers it to the wall via convection and radiation. They also come with timers that are programmable and tilt switches for security.

Simple to Operate

Electric radiators use a combination of convection and radiant heat to warm rooms. This is very different to central heating systems which use convection only, and the air in your home could feel drier and stifling because of it. Ecostrad models utilize thermal oil to heat their homes. They include thermostats that regulate the output of heat. This allows you to control the temperature of your home according to your needs, keeping energy usage low and running costs to a minimum.

The electrical element inside the radiator heats the thermal oil, and then emits warmth to the space. This process is slower than a fan-powered heater which creates warm air in a flash. However, it is able to keep a constant temperature throughout the room after it has been switched off. The thermal oil also cools slowly, keeping the heat for a long period of time, 9779342 meaning you can cut down on your operating time and save even more money on your energy costs.

Low Maintenance

One of the primary benefits of electric radiators that are oil-filled is that they require very little maintenance to ensure they are functioning efficiently. The thermodynamic fluid that is used in these heaters has high heat retention which aids in reducing energy consumption by maximising the power generated by an electrical heating element.

When an electric current passes through the wire elements in these radiators, it creates heat which warms the oil inside the tank. It then transmits this warmth to the room through natural convection. This makes them an economical option for heating your home, as they can offer longer-lasting heat over other forms of electric heating such as conventional radiators and electric panel heaters.

The thermal fluid that is found in radiators also helps to disperse heat and, therefore, even if your radiator's surface heats up, it will still help to disperse heat throughout your home, preventing overheating. They are also more secure than other heating systems using electricity that can be risky when left unattended or placed in a location that is exposed.

These radiators are a popular alternative to central heating systems because of their low-maintenance nature. They can be installed into a space in your home without the necessity of gas or plumbing and do not require annual inspections or servicing.
